Master Planning Methodology for Urban Drainage
Effective operation and maintenance of the urban environment requires the coordinated management of the various elements that comprise the urban area. One of the principal elements of the urban system is that of water resource management which includes urban drainage and flood control. A systems engineering methodology was developed for master planning of the major drainage system in the Denver area under Project REUSE (Renewing the Environment through Urban Systems Engineering). The methodology incorporates a functional description of the urban drainage system, and a systematic process of data acquisition, runoff analysis, concept identification and selection, and master plan development and implementation.
